John Leinhardt from the University of Houston hosts a great podcast that is also on KUHF radio. Each episode is about 3 minutes long.

This morning's podcast talked about a memorial for Kentucky's fallen Vietnam soldiers that I have to see. It's a great sundial that is arranged in such a way that it points to the names of the fallen on the particular anniversary of their death.

An inscription from Ecclesiastes - "For everything there is a season, a time to be born, a time to die..."

I don't know if that memorial can touch me in the way the Washington, D. C. one does, but the poetic description by Mr. Leinhardt draws me there. Some day when I can take great gobs of time to travel in our Marvelous Mystery Machine this will be a stop.
